About the Department/Position:
Under the general direction of the Associate Director of Housing Operations
and Administrative Services, the Assignments Coordinator is responsible for
administration of all aspects of the application and room assignment process
within University Housing. Responsibilities include contracting, room
assignments coordination, occupancy management, processing adjustments and
charges, billing, record keeping, reporting, communications with students and
campus partners, Chancellor's Office, and Housing staff. This position has the
primary responsibility for implementing processes to achieve full occupancy,
culminating in finalizing all room assignments for the academic year and
summer. The incumbent will develop and produce reports pertaining to housing
license agreements, occupancy, and other business operation needs.

Overview of Duties and Responsibilities:
Oversee the coordination and review of all housing applications and fees
for all incoming and returning students for the academic year, winter
break, and summer housing programs.
In collaboration with the AD of Housing Operations and the Residential
Life team, will determine assignment priorities as appropriate to ensure
adequate use and management of residential bed spaces and achieve full
occupancy.
Work with Housing Facilities and Residential Life staff on logistics for
fall, spring and summer opening and closing.
Maintain comprehensive knowledge of current laws and regulations including
university policies and procedures which affect University housing
administration.
Serve as the key contact for campus partners in the recruitment,
assignment and tracking of residents, such as International Student
Office, Athletics, Student disAbility Resource Center, and Toro Guardian
Scholars.
